#2e7990 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e7990 is composed of 18% red, 47.5%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.1% cyan, 16%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 194.1 degrees, a saturation of 51.6% and a lightness of 37.3%. #2e7990 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cf2ff with #000021.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#2e7990 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e7990 has RGB values of R:46, G:121,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 3045776.

Shades and Tints of #2e7990
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03090a is the darkest color, while #fafdfe is the lightest one.
